I was looking for a good gyro in the Lansing area and was advised to try Lou and Harry’s. Overall it was good, solid experience! I was promptly greeted by an employee who took my order. I had a few questions and she was happy to answer them. I noticed that the restaurant was nice and clean. It took a bit longer than I expected to get my order given the format of ordering at the counter but I had my order in about 15-20 minutes. The gyro seemed to be about what I expected, it was a good, solid, filling gyro. If you love fries, they definitely do not skimp! You get a very substantial amount. The fries have a really good seasoning on them as well. While nothing blew me away, it was satisfying. The gyro combo deal on Mondays and Wednesdays is a decent value. I did notice a sign claiming that all burgers are cooked medium well with no exceptions, so that turns me off to wanting to try a burger.
